• Matéria: Informática
  • Autor: natthypoopy
  • Perguntado 3 anos atrás

Pergunta para fazer como Linguagem C, preciso urgentemente:
2. Escreva um programa que receba um valor de um arco trigonométrico de qualquer
valor positivo ou negativo, acima de 360º e apresente o valor correspondente para
somente uma volta. Exemplo: se o usuário digitar 720, isso é equivalente à duas voltas
retornando ao ponto 0º. Se o usuário digitar 365º isso é equivalente a 5º. Se o usuário
digitar -90, isso equivale a 270. Dica: 1) use módulo para eliminar o efeito de múltiplas
voltas. 2) some 360º para eliminar o efeito de um arco negativo.


joaopedrolemos: Acho que é isso, não entendi bem o que a questão queria

Respostas

respondido por: joaopedrolemos
1

#include <stdio.h>

int main(){

   float ang;

   printf("Angle: "); scanf("%f",&ang);

       if (ang<0) {

           ang+=360;

           if (ang<0) ang*=-1;

       }

   printf("ANGULO: %.2fº\n",ang);

   float volta = ang / 360;

   printf("%.2f voltas\n", volta);

   return 0;

}


natthypoopy: Obrigada!!!
Perguntas similares